Are there any consulates of Chad in Germany?
Currently, Chad has an embassy in Germany, but it does not maintain any consulates across the country.
Chad maintains a diplomatic presence in Germany primarily through its embassy located in Berlin. The embassy’s primary functions include representing Chad’s interests, providing essential consular services to nationals, and fostering bilateral relations between Chad and Germany.
